J Beauty Yards
Closed
1600 Lake Ave
Tallahassee, FL 32310
J Beauty Yards is a premier landscaping company located in Tallahassee FL dedicated to transforming outdoor spaces into stunning landscapes. They offer a range of services including garden design lawn maintenance and hardscaping ensuring every client’s vision is brought to life. With a team of skilled professionals they focus on quality craftsmanship and customer satisfaction making them a go-to choice for all landscaping needs in the area.
Generated from this place's information
See a problem?